Sauna bench towel from linen yarn—adorn your own sauna or give as a lovely gift
Sauna bench towel are always needed! Even beginners can master this easy craft. This two-colored bench cloth is made from Lappajärven Värjäämö dyehouses's linen yarn.
Size: 40 x 56 cm
Sauna bench towel—materials:
- 200 g of Veera linen yarn (if you’re making a two-colored bench cloth, choose a second color for the edge)
- Knitting needles size 4 (US 6), or adjust according to your gauge
- Crochet hook size 4 (US G/6), or adjust according to your gauge
Pattern stitch
Seed stitch, worked flat: On row 1, knit 1 stitch, purl 1 stitch. On row 2 and all following rows, purl the stitches that were knit on the previous row and knit the stitches that were purled on the previous row.
Gauge: 14 sts and 25 rows = 10 cm.
Make the sauna bench cloth
- Loosely cast on 55 sts. Work seed stitch for 55 cm. Bind off.
- Finish by crocheting single crochet around the edge with the second color.
- Begin at the top right corner: crochet 30 sc along the edge, turn your work, and make a hanging loop: chain 8, skip 5 sc, then slip stitch into the sixth sc. Turn your work. Chain 1, work 10 sc into the chain, then continue with 25 sc along the top edge. In each of the four corners, crochet 1 sc—1 ch—1 sc in the same stitch, then continue single crocheting evenly around the edge. Finish by slip stitching into the first sc, cut the yarn, and pull it through.
- Weave in the yarn ends.
